Integration Engineer develops and implements solutions integrating applications across the enterprise or its units/departments. Evaluates existing components or systems to determine integration requirements and to ensure final solutions meet organizational needs. Being an Integration Engineer requires C++ or Java; XML; EDI or OBI; Oracle or Microsoft SQL. Typically requires a bachelor's degree. Additionally, Integration Engineer typically reports to a manager. The Integration Engineer works on projects/matters of limited complexity in a support role. Work is closely managed. To be an Integration Engineer typically requires 0-2 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)
